Built by Armstrong Whitworth at Baginton, Coventry, in March 1955. Served aboard HMS Eagle with 897 Squadron. Seen on the airfield gate at RNAS Brawdy wearing incorrect serial XF340 and 'Ace of Spades' markings.

Mosquito T.III 'Z' of 3 CAACU wearing a camouflaged scheme performs a low beat-up of the DH Aircraft factory at Chester during the annual families open day in 1958. To maintenance serial 7805M on 31.05.63.

Delivered to the RAF in August 1955. Served No. 8 Flying Training School based at RAF Swinderby, Lincolnshire. Struck off charge in June 1965, but already semi-derelict at No. 19 Maintenance Unit at St Athan by March 1965.

At Chester in 1984 shortly after it was completed. The badge wording on the fin reads "President of Republic of Nigeria". The president did not have his new bizjet for long, as it crashed at Kaduna Nigeria on 31 December 1985.

Ex RAF Hunter F.6 XE644. Newly overhauled for the Chilean Air Force and awaiting delivery to South America. The hangar in the background was erected in 1940 and initially used by Vickers Armstrings to build many Wellington bombers.
